Amjora is a Rural village located in Poreyahat, Godda, Jharkhand.
The total population of Amjora is 709.
Amjora village comprises 135 households.
The literacy rate in Amjora is 57.8%. Among the literate population of 338, there are 216 literate males and 122 literate females.
In Amjora, there are 371 males and 338 females, with a sex ratio of 911 females per 1000 males.
There are 124 children (17.5% of population), comprising 56 boys and 68 girls.
The total number of workers in Amjora is 189, with 189 main workers and 0 marginal workers.
Social category data is not available for Amjora.
Amjora is located in Jharkhand state, Godda district, and falls under Poreyahat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 357468 and LGD code is 357468.
